CADDIES: Contestants may carry their own bag. The following constitutes a condition of the competition. Appendix I, restriction on who may
serve as a caddie is in effect:A player is prohibited from having a parent, guardian or another player in the same competition serve as his caddie
during the stipulated round.
FOOTWEAR: It is a condition of this competition that shoes with traditionally designed spikes (regardless of composition, i.e. ceramic, plastic,
etc.) or spikes, regardless of design, comprised either entirely or partially of metal (if such metal may come in contact with the course) are
prohibited during the stipulated round and practice rounds. Penalty for breach of this condition: Disqualification.
SPECIFICATIONS OF CLUBS AND THE BALL
List of Conforming Driver Heads: On its Web site (http://www.usga.org) the USGA periodically issues a List of Conforming Driver Heads
that lists driving clubheads that have been evaluated and found to conform to the Rules of Golf. Any driver the player carries must have a
clubhead, identified by model and loft, that is named on the current List of Conforming Driver Heads issued by the USGA. Exception: A driver with
a clubhead that was manufactured prior to 1999 is exempt from this condition. *PENALTY FOR CARRYING, BUT NOT MAKING STROKE WITH, CLUB
OR CLUBS IN BREACH OF CONDITION: Stroke play - Two strokes for each hole at which any breach occurred; maximum penalty per round - Four
strokes.
